Ticket: The Fernwick relay's credential for the Copperline gateway expired overnight, which broke the websocket compression negotiation path. Clients fell back to uncompressed frames, roughly tripling bandwidth on busy channels. Support should expect complaints about lag until reconnects settle. Per-message deflate will re-enable automatically once the credential is refreshed. The replacement key for the staging gateway is included below for verification.

app token of fajop-fahif = qvz4-AnML

Finance Review — Headcount Plan FY Next

Total requested growth: 38 roles across four divisions. Affordable ceiling per the Kestrin model: 29. Engineering and fulfilment take priority; marketing requests deferred. Final allocations issue after the November close. Department heads should prepare contingency staffing plans now. The confidential note on business direction appears directly below.

internal memo for tagef-hadup: Gross margin on Ulaath came in at 15 percent against a plan of 5 percent. Only 7 of the 120 pilot accounts renewed Ulaath, so a churn review is set for October 15.

**Escalation — Fabrikit plugin issues**

So your Fabrikit plugin is generating bad fixtures and you've already checked the schema version? First, pin to the latest minor release and re-run with `--trace` — nine times out of ten it's a stale generator cache. Still broken? Open an issue with the trace attached. For anything urgent (corrupted seed data in shared environments), skip the queue and write to us directly below.

escalation mailbox, tadug-bagag: gileth@nelvroforge.corp

## Environment Variables: Stocktake Reconciler

The nightly reconciliation job for Cobblefox Retail compares warehouse counts against the ledger and files discrepancy tickets automatically. RECON_WINDOW controls the lookback period (default 48h); RECON_DRY_RUN should stay false in production. All variables are loaded from the job's env file at dispatch time, so changes require a re-queue rather than a restart. The credential the job uses to write tickets into the ops tracker is defined on the line that follows.

env line for hawep-fajef: RELAY_SECRET20=b8916dc10b8926458aa2